Bright Art Gallery and Cultural Centre

Bright Art Gallery and Cultural Centre is a community-owned gallery showcasing art by local and regional artists as well as visiting artists.

Established in 1962, the gallery is largely self-funded and run by volunteers. It has a strong membership of artists known as the Alpine Artists and presents a changing program of exhibitions throughout the year.

There are four main exhibition periods each year - autumn, winter, spring and summer. Exhibitions can include paintings, watercolours, photography, sculpture, ceramics, glass and other three-dimensional works.

The annual Autumn Art Exhibition has been held since 1961, while the Summer ART Awards showcase work by Alpine Artists and youth members. The gallery also hosts solo and group exhibitions, workshops, musical performances and cultural activities.

A permanent collection includes works acquired by the gallery over many years, including the Buckland Screens. Artwork is also available for sale during exhibitions.
